Hey — handing off the cold-start work on the Brimjet handlers. Short version: pre-warming helps the checkout path but not the report generators, and bumping memory past 512 made things worse. I left flame graphs and a tuning diary for whoever picks this up next. Everything's collected on the internal page below:

runbook for kawip-tafog: https://argocd.nelvrohq.internal/build

# Artifact Signing under Hermeport

Quick recap for the sync: the Crowbeam build is now fully hermetic under Hermeport, which means artifacts get signed inside the sandbox rather than on the runner. Old unsigned caches were purged last week, so don't panic if your first build is slow. Verification happens at publish time, and anything failing the check gets quarantined. The active signing key is below.

deploy key for kagup-bawig: bky9_ZMq28eTw9

// Heads up for security review: we finally killed the old homegrown
// job queue (RIP "Conveyor") and moved everything to QueuePilot.
// This client only needs enqueue + status scopes — no admin bits.
// Retries are handled server-side now, so the cron hack is gone.
// The QueuePilot service key we use is right below.

gateway credential: qvz23-XSZTNBjrucz4Q49XMT1TuVw

## Step 4: WebSocket compression on Relaybird

Heads up: permessage-deflate saves bandwidth but chews CPU on the Relaybird gateway nodes, and we've seen memory spikes when thousands of Fernwick clients reconnect at once. Keep compression off for small payloads (under 1KB it's basically pointless) and only enable it on the metrics stream. If gateway CPU climbs past 70%, flip it off and shed load. Before restarting, the gateway needs its signing secret in the env file, so add the following line:

secret setting of fawig-tawip: RELAY_SECRET3=e04